D.C. Armed Robber Arrested After Threatening Victim With Wooden Stick

by Kristen Harrison-Oneal

WASHINGTON, D.C. – The Washington D.C. Metro Police Department have made an arrest in Saturday’s Armed Robbery. This incident took place on the 2300 Block of 14th Street in Northwest D.C. on April 3rd.

“According to investigators, “At approximately 8:14 am, the suspect entered an establishment at the listed location. The suspect threatened the victim with a wooden stick. The suspect took money from the register then fled the scene. The suspect was apprehended by responding officers.”

 39 year-old Anthony Israel, of Northwest, D.C. was arrested on April 3rd and charged with Armed Robbery of an Establishment.
